Many great ideas have changed the way in which we live our lives. Some creative urges lead to massive companies and cultural giants like Facebook and Twitter. The youth cannot function normally without sending a text message to a friend or checking emails.

Language has had to change to accommodate for big companies. People say “Xerox” to mean photocopying machine and Internet users “Google” the web instead of “searching” the Internet. Big brands like Kodak, Coke and Adidas are even related to bigger terms, like cameras, soda, and sneakers in general.

Executives and strategists always aim to get this kind of brand saturation - it doesn’t just happen. Business professionals who make these ideas reality have received training in lateral thinking.
